For KOA Journey Big Timber: Nice staff. Sites are small and very close together. It’s hard to navigate through the park. Do not expect a good night’s sleep. Road noise and trains throughout the night will wake you even with ear plugs. Expensive and after you book with the KOA app they will add a charge for your pets. If you want usable internet you will have to pay more. Too expensive and too loud.

For KOA Journey Big Timber: This place is okay. The main drawback is how close the spaces are. You will be right on top of your neighbor. The campground itself is good. There is a prairie dog reserve right up the road which was fun to see. Not much else to do outside of the campground.

For KOA Journey Big Timber: Upside: friendly, family oriented Downside: spaces were very close together, bathrooms were worn, no propane fill (exchange only), and noisy from highway and trains (which I know the owners can’t control)

For KOA Journey Big Timber: This is the third time I’ve been here for the Fourth of July. I like it because there are no fireworks and it’s a fairly quiet campground. They let you know in advance and also on their flyer that trains go by and even offer earplugs if you’d like them. I don’t know why people complain because there’s nothing the staff can do about the highway or train noise. The sites are spacious and easy to get in and out of. The Wi-Fi worked just fine and my only beef was with the idiot that pulled in next to me and continually let his dogs wander all over including in my campsite to try and pick a fight with my service dog. He did nothing to control them but thankfully he was only here for one night. The staff here is professional, very kind, and keep the grounds in good shape. I did not use the laundry or restrooms and showers so I cannot fairly rate them. They have a well-kept play ground for kids, a large jumping pillow, and a nice swimming pool. Overall it’s really nice for a one night or many night stay.

For KOA Journey Big Timber: Showers and bathroom were clean and showers good. Wifi was a joke. Password didn't work even when attendant tried it. Campsite was nice except a train rolled through every few hours blaring its horn all night long. Not good for sleeping even in RV. Other sites were farther away and were probably less noisy.
